Why You Should Incorporate SEL Into Your School’s Curriculum by edvessuite: 6:16pm On May 11, 2023
In recent years, social and emotional learning (SEL) has gained recognition in the education sector worldwide. SEL is the process of acquiring and applying the skills, knowledge, and attitudes necessary to manage emotions, establish and maintain positive relationships, and make responsible decisions.

Social and emotional learning is critical in helping students in Africa to build resilience, self-awareness, and coping skills, enabling them to handle challenges more effectively. In conflict-affected regions, SEL can help students develop conflict resolution skills, respect for diversity, and empathy. By equipping students with these skills, education systems can foster a peaceful and inclusive society.

Schools can integrate SEL into their curriculum by adopting activities and lessons that focus on building SEL skills such as self-awareness, self-management, social awareness, relationship skills, and responsible decision-making. Teachers can use teaching strategies such as group discussions, role-playing, and reflective writing to reinforce SEL skills.

On the other hand, technology has also become a critical tool for education in Africa. The continent faces a shortage of qualified teachers as many are leaving for ‘greener pastures’ and limited resources, making it challenging to provide quality education to all students. LMS-Learning Management System and SMS-School Management System in Africa can help overcome these challenges by providing a platform for teachers to deliver personalised and interactive learning experiences to students.

Learning Management System in Africa allows teachers to create and manage online learning content to help students struggling with a subject or topic and provide feedback. SMS helps schools manage administrative tasks such as attendance tracking, fee payment, and keeping parents involved in their child’s education even while they are in school. These technologies help reduce the workload of teachers and administrators, allowing them to focus on delivering quality education.

In conclusion, by equipping students with SEL (social and emotional learning) skills and leveraging technology, education systems can overcome challenges and provide quality education to all students. While challenges remain, with proper investments and prioritisation, Africa can create a brighter future for its students.
